Bhat Lahri Population - Kangra, Himachal Pradesh
Bhat Lahri is a small village located in Baroh Tehsil of Kangra district, Himachal Pradesh with total 16 families residing. The Bhat Lahri village has population of 73 of which 38 are males while 35 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Bhat Lahri village population of children with age 0-6 is 4 which makes up 5.48 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Bhat Lahri village is 921 which is lower than Himachal Pradesh state average of 972. Child Sex Ratio for the Bhat Lahri as per census is 0, lower than Himachal Pradesh average of 909.
Bhat Lahri village has higher literacy rate compared to Himachal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Bhat Lahri village was 91.30 % compared to 82.80 % of Himachal Pradesh. In Bhat Lahri Male literacy stands at 97.37 % while female literacy rate was 83.87 %.

Bhat Lahri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 16 | - | - |
Population | 73 | 38 | 35 |
Child (0-6) | 4 | 0 | 4 |
Schedule Caste |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Schedule Tribe |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Literacy | 91.30 % | 97.37 % | 83.87 % |
Total Workers | 21 | 16 | 5 |
Main Worker | 17 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 4 | 4 | 0 |
